The pattern of severe weather is continuing over the next couple of days, threatening tens of millions of Americans on Sunday and even more on Monday.
A large swath of the U.S. -- from the Canadian border to the north down to the Gulf Coast in the South -- is at risk for damaging winds tornados, especially in Kentucky, Indiana and Ohio, forecasts show.The number of people under severe weather threat will increase from 57 million on Sunday to 86 million on Monday as the line of potent thunderstorms marches toward the Atlantic coast.
Much of the Interstate 95 corridor from New York City to Washington, D.C., could be seeing strong to severe thunderstorms, with an enhanced risk in parts of Virginia and North Carolina, according to the National Weather Service. At least 57 Million Americans are under the threat of severe weather today, covering a large area from the Canadian border to the Gulf Coast.By Monday evening, these storms will also move through Washington D.C., Baltimore and Philadelphia, bringing heavy rain, lightning and the potential for damaging winds, large hail and an isolated tornado.Residents pick up debris after a tornado hit Matador, Texas, U.S., June 22, 2023.
